Good evening. I found a great looking Pioneer PL-6 the other day. It's cosmetically sound but needs some love under the hood. First it'smissing the spindle. Second, the motor mounts seem to be rotting causing the motor to sit uneven this not making contact with the idler wheel at 33. Any one have a line on where to find parts for this or if there is another pioneer model that I can interchange? Any insight would be appreciated.

Sorry for the delay. Yes its from 1965. Under the platter or it s PL-6U. Thanks for the link metalownz, I'll look into those. Really hard to find one of these for parts. I did see a pl-7 recently. Are those interchangeable?

The spindle for the PL-7 is bigger so no. But a splindle for a PL-6A would work. So you’ll find one eventually. All 3 of these models are very rare so you may have to wait a bit.

Ok. Thanks! I only noticed 2 motor mounts on the top. I didn't see anything underneath. Thoughts?

They are easy to replace with the ones from the link i sent you. You need 6 though. 3 for the bottom and 3 the top. I used those very ones for my PL-7E
